A floppy door handle is usually caused by the spring of the lock which helps bring the lever of the handle up to a horizontal position. It could be caused by general deterioration. If your uPVC handle is unsteady or wobbly it could be better to replace the entire handle. It is possible to oil and adjust the handle until it can function normally again.
It is crucial to take three measurements when replacing the local upvc door repairs handle on your door. This will ensure that the new handles are the correct dimensions. This includes the dimensions of the hole, the lever gap and the distance between the centres of the two screws that keep the handle in place. You can then search the internet for "upvc handle sizes" or visit the website of the manufacturer to find the right size handles. If you're planning to replace your uPVC door handles, consider upgrading them to high-security handles that are Sold Secure SS301 approved or 2* Kitemark rated to improve the level of security in your home.

Locking Mechanism
The locking mechanism in upvc door hinge repair is an essential element of its security. However, problems can occur at times. While most of them can be resolved with regular maintenance and lubrication, some problems are more severe and require the assistance of a professional locksmith. A reputable locksmith will be able to examine the issue and suggest an appropriate solution.
Most uPVC doors utilize multi-point locks, with mushroom rollers, hooks and deadbolts that are secured with the use of a key or a caretaker's turn. They are durable and efficient but they are susceptible to being affected by a variety of problems that could compromise their performance or cause failure. This is more common with older doors or if they are subject to severe stress.
These issues are typically caused by wear and tear or improper assembly. They can be resolved by realigning the doors or replacing the damaged parts. It is important to use a high-quality replacement to ensure the proper functioning of the locking mechanism. A locksmith can offer you a professional installation and advice on the best products that meet your requirements. This will ensure that your door is safe and secure.
Another cause of a faulty lock is if the bolts inside the cylinder's case wear out or damaged, which could make it difficult to retract them by using the handle. These components are made from more fragile materials and are more susceptible to wear and tear. A licensed locksmith can inspect and replace worn components.
It is possible for a lock be damaged by direct force, such as being struck or kicked. In this situation the need for a new lock is required since the damage may have gone beyond simple repair.
A sticky mechanism and misaligned door are also common problems with uPVC doors. This is caused by many factors, such as changes in the weather that cause the door to expand and contract, or dirt or debris building up in the mechanism. These issues can be addressed with the use of an lubricant made of graphite. Regular maintenance of the mechanism ensures it runs smoothly and helps prevent these issues from happening in the future.
Hinges
uPVC hinges can be misaligned due to the continuous opening of the door. It is crucial to check the hinges on a regular basis and ensure that they are in alignment with the frame. This can be done by using a spirit-level to measure the distance between your door and frame and then adjust the hinges accordingly. This will stop the door from falling and allow it to close and lock tightly and also draught proof the building.
Flag hinges as well as rebate and butt hinges are the most commonly used hinges found on uPVC Double Glazing. They are designed to offer maximum security, simple operation, and long-lasting. To avoid the hinges becoming stiff and squeaky they should be lubricated regularly using vaseline from industrial sources. A noisy door hinge is caused by dirt, dust and other debris that get stuck in the hinge. Regular cleaning using warm soapy water is recommended to prevent this.
It is also important to check the hinges regularly and adjust them if needed. These small fixes will lessen the need for expensive repairs in the future, and will help to ensure the security of your double glazing investment.
In contrast to timber doors, uPVC doors can be adjusted without having to remove them from their frames. However, it is essential to use a spirit level before changing the hinges to make sure the door is square. After the hinges are adjusted it is a good idea to re-tightening the screws will ensure that they stay in place.

Frame
uPVC doors are an essential home feature, offering security, energy efficiency, and aesthetic appeal. However, they are subject to wear and tear and require regular maintenance. Small repairs can prevent further damage and save expensive replacements later on. Many common door problems are easily solved with simple materials and DIY techniques.
Surface damage is among the most frequent problems with uPVC doors. This can be caused by dents, scratches and chips that could cause damage to the material. Additionally the natural aging process could cause fading or discoloration. Regular cleaning and maintenance is essential to avoid this. Regularly dusting UPVC door surfaces and wiping them down with mild soap solutions will reduce the risk of damage and extend the life of the doors.
